CITY OF SAN LEANDRO <br />CITY COUNCIL RULES AND COMMUNICATIONS COMMITTEE <br />June 18, 2008 <br />4:00 - 5:30 p.m. <br />San Leandro City Hall <br />835 East 14th Street <br />San Leandro, California <br />(City Manager's Large Conference Room) <br />HIGHLIGHTS <br />Committee Members <br />present: Mayor Tony Santos (Chair), Councilmembers Diana Souza and Bill <br />Stephens <br />City Staff present: Cynthia Battenberg, Marian Handa, Steve Hollister, John Jermanis, <br />Kathy Ornelas, Luke Sims, Jayne Williams <br />Public present: Charles Gilcrest <br />Chair Santos called the meeting to order at 4:10 p.m. <br />1. Continued Discussion Regarding West San Leandro-MacArthur Boulevard and <br />Alameda County-City of San Leandro Redevelopment Advisory Committees <br />City Manager Jermanis gave a brief background of the issue and a summary of the Committee's <br />previous discussion on the item. Mr. Jermanis noted that both RACs have lost members, and <br />the topics addressed at their meetings are often the same as those heard by the Planning <br />Commission and City Council. <br />Community Development Director Sims stated that RACs are not required by law; however, it <br />was good that the City established the RACs, as they helped set the direction, policies and <br />priorities for the Redevelopment Project Areas, and provided input and representation from <br />property owners, business owners and residents. Mr. Sims added that once the initial work was <br />done, the role of the RACs began to overlap the work of other advisory bodies, and there were <br />fewer and less important issues for their consideration. He has received comments from some <br />of the RAC members that they have experienced frustration due to the uncertainty of their role. <br />Mr. Sims commented that in 2009, new implementation plans will need to be developed for the <br />Redevelopment Project Areas. <br />
